- The distance between Krakow, Poland and Kawerau, New Zealand is approximately 17,755 km or 11,033 mi.
- To reach Krakow in this distance one would set out from Kawerau bearing 313.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Krakow bearing 242.7° or WSW .
- Krakow has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Kawerau has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Krakow is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Kawerau is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The average annual temperature is 6.8 °C (12.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.2 °C (18.4°F) more in Krakow.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1073.6 mm (42.3 in) less which is equivalent to 1073.6 l/m² (26.35 US gal/ft²) or 10,736,000 l/ha (1,147,750 US gal/ac) less. About 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.3° lower in Krakow than in Kawerau.
